Sophia Rollo, Washington and Lee, Jr.,

Sophia Rollo, Washington and Lee, Jr.,

Rollo, a junior from Haddonfield, N.J., picks up her first weekly award of the season after helping nationally 20th-ranked Washington and Lee defeat #21 Gettysburg College, 162-100. Rollo won twice individually and participated in a relay victory as part of a personal four-event outing. She won the 100-yard and 200-yard backstroke events with times of 0:59.78 and 2:08.84, respectively. Both marks are just off her previous season-best times and would rank inside the ODAC's posted top-five. Rollo added a second place finish in the 200-yard individual medley in 2:14.75. In the 200-yard freestyle relay, Rollo anchored the team of Myla Rice, Bella Tarbet, and Tess Deyerle, which won the event in 1:39.90. From previous meets, Rollo is the ODAC leader in the 200-yard IM (2:08.46) and is second in the 100-yard (57.58) and 200-yard (2:05.01) backstroke events.
